Cayman Islands Bank Account Opening Requirements

Cayman Islands bank account opening requirements include completing due diligence processes involving identification verification, proof of address, source of funds, and submitting required documents as dictated by local Cayman banking regulations.

That said, the specific account opening requirements that prospective customers need to meet in the Cayman Islands will depend on the client profile and how risky Cayman financial institutions think an applicant is. This assessment of each applicant can also result in increased costs to banking in the Cayman Islands, which makes bank selection a critical step in the account opening process.

At a minimum, applicants looking to access Cayman Islands offshore banking, personal banking, or business banking will need to complete a standard Know Your Customer (KYC) process, submit documents that meet Anti-Money Laundering (AML) regulations, and comply with the banking procedures in the Cayman Islands.

Importantly, depending on the applicant’s country of citizenship and residency, additional tax reporting obligations may also need to be met. In these instances, banks in the Cayman Islands will provide standardized documents to assist with these requirements.

In terms of the actual onboarding process, each bank in the Cayman Islands will differ slightly. That said, there are a few general guidelines for Cayman banks that applicants should be aware of, which include the following.

Cayman Islands Bank Account Opening Guidelines

  • Bank accounts can be opened remotely
  • Banks in the Cayman Islands will conduct onboarding via video and email
  • You need a clear reason for wanting to bank in the Cayman Islands
  • Cayman Islands deposit requirements are usually in the range of USD 10,000 to USD 250,000 (depending on the account type)

Cayman Islands Personal Banking Requirements

  • Government-issued identification
  • Proof of residency in the Cayman Islands (or elsewhere)
  • Tax ID number from country of residence
  • Reason for wanting to bank in the Cayman Islands
  • Bank reference letter
  • Proof of income
  • Proof of address
  • Source of funds
  • Minimum deposit

Importantly, when applying for a business bank account in the Cayman Islands, the above requirements will be requested for each shareholder and director of the company as well. That said, there are additional documents you will also need to provide to Cayman banks for the business, which we discuss next.

Cayman Islands Business Banking Requirements

  • Certificate of incorporation
  • Certificate of good standing
  • Tax identification number
  • Proof of address in the country of operation
  • Description of ties to the Cayman Islands
  • Financial statements (or similar)
  • Bank reference letter
  • Commercial reference letter

In addition to the documents Cayman banks require, businesses also need to supplement their application with the following information.

Additional Business Information Required by Banks in the Cayman Islands

  • Detailed description of business activities
  • List of clients and suppliers
  • Expected transaction activities
  • Clear rationale for banking in the Cayman Islands

Requirements to Open a Private Bank Account in the Cayman Islands

When opening a private bank account in the Cayman Islands, prospective customers need to provide the same documents, identification, and proof that Cayman banks require for personal accounts. That said, depending on the deposit, banks in the Cayman Islands will put a stronger emphasis on the source of wealth and the individual’s reason for wanting to bank in the Cayman Islands.

Here’s another look at the requirements that applicants will need to meet to open private bank accounts in the Cayman Islands.

Private Banking Requirements in the Cayman Islands

  • Government identification
  • Proof of residency in the Cayman Islands (or elsewhere)
  • Tax ID number from country of residence
  • Reason for wanting to bank in the Cayman Islands
  • Bank reference letter
  • Proof of income
  • Proof of address
  • Source of wealth
  • Resume or CV (supporting source of wealth)
  • Qualifying deposit (varies by bank)

Like elsewhere, Cayman banks require significantly higher deposits to access private banking over personal banking. In most cases, the starting deposit to access private banking in the Cayman Islands ranges between USD $250,000. That said, the balance requirement can increase to USD $1,000,000, depending on the bank you choose. Can I Open a Cayman Island Account as a Foreigner?

Yes, you can open a Cayman Islands account as a foreigner. However, you need to meet the requirements and have a suitable client profile. That said, bank selection as a foreigner is very important to successfully open accounts in the territory. This is because not all banks in the Cayman Islands accept non-resident applicants. However, of the banks that do, most of them require between USD 100,000 to USD 250,000 as a minimum deposit.

How Much Does It Cost to Have a Bank Account in the Cayman Islands?

The costs to open a bank account in the Cayman Islands depends on the bank, account, and client profile. That said, foreign non-residents looking to open accounts in the Cayman Islands should expect to deposit USD 100,000 to 250,000. However, if you are looking to open private bank accounts, deposit levels can increase up to USD 1,000,000.
